David’s statements during his press conference were only the beginning. He really wasn’t prepared to accept that our relationship was over. I couldn’t believe that he truly thought he would ever be able to win me back after that, but he seemed determined.

The same night as the press conference, a delivery of roses was made to the house. When I learned that they were from David, I refused to accept them, and the delivery man had to leave with the flowers.

More flowers came, along with other gifts. I refused them all and demanded that they be sent back to the person who ordered them.

I wasn’t sure if they really ended up going to David or if he was just informed that the delivery had been refused, but either way, I felt it would only be a matter of time until he got the point.

Apparently, that was foolish of me because after a week of refusing his gifts, letters started to arrive.

Without opening any of them, I used a red pen to write “Return to Sender” across the front of each envelope, then put them back in the mailbox.

David would have to get the point eventually and stop trying to contact me–or at least that’s what I wanted to believe.

I knew that he couldn’t afford to keep this up for long. Eventually, he would have to accept the fact that he was never going to win me back and move on with his life.

When he did, then I would be able to move on with mine and begin fulfilling my part of the deal with Alexander.

We both agreed that as long as things with David were still so scandalous and such a topic of public discussion, it would be a bad idea for the two of us to begin seeing one another or to announce our relationship.

Due to Alexander’s past with women, we both wanted to make it clear that our relationship was different.

After all, it wouldn’t be long before we were announcing an engagement, and we needed people to see that it was legitimate and not something that was being rushed into.

The campaign for alpha king had not truly begun, so we had plenty of time to play the long game.
